Information flow is the exchange of information among people, processes and systems within an organization. When you have employees working across different locations, devices and departments, it can be difficult to keep everyone on the same page. Data … harrison butker t shirtWebJun 24, 2024 · Principle 2: focus on adoption. Information management systems are only successful if they are actually used by staff, and it is not sufficient to simply focus on installing the software centrally.
